Title
Cluster randomised, controlled, triple-blind trial assessing the efficacy of intranasally administered virus-neutralising bovine colostrum supplement in preventing SARS-CoV-2 infection in household contacts of SARS-CoV-2-positive individuals: a study protocol
Published in
Trials, January 2022
DOI 10.1186/s13063-022-06039-9
Pubmed ID
Authors

Anneli Uusküla, Aime Keis, Karolin Toompere, Anu Planken, Konstantin Rebrov
